The 45661 housing market is somewhat competitive. The median sale price of a home in 45661 was $379K over the last 3 months, up 20.1% since the same period last year. The median sale price per square foot in 45661 is $225, up 30.3% since last year.
Over the three months ending June 2026, 45661 home prices were up 20.1% compared to the same period last year, selling for a median price of $379K. On average, homes in 45661 sell after 13 days on the market compared to 65 days last year. There were 9 homes sold in June this year, up from 2 last year.

Flood Factor
45661 has a moderate risk of flooding. 404 properties in 45661 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 10% of all properties in 45661.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.
5% of properties are at risk of wildfire over the next 30 years
Fire Factor
45661 has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 325 properties in 45661 that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 5% of all properties in 45661.
